Bildchen - Consdorf

Where? Route de Müllerthal, L-6211 Consdorf

The “Grotte am Bach” in Consdorf recalls an accident around 1830 and a vow made during World War II. It remains a place of gratitude to this day.

The grotto by the stream in Consdorf commemorates an incident around 1830, when a farmer was travelling on his horse and fell down a cliff. However, both were caught by the trees and escaped death.

The grotto is also a reminder of the Second World War.  During the forced resettlement, a family from Consdorf prayed in front of the grotto and made a promise to preserve and care for the grotto if they were to see their home village alive and well again. To this day, the family has kept their promise and maintains the grotto.
